Bed bugs have become a somewhat common nuisance in Oneida and its nearby cities of Uncle Sam, Batree, Convent, Hester, and Laurel Ridge Plantation. These tiny, bloodthirsty pests are known to infest mattresses, furniture, and even bags, making it simple for them to travel from one place to another. Residents and establishments in Oneida are growing worried about the spread of bed bugs and are taking essential precautions to prevent infestations. Efforts like regular pest control inspections, thorough cleaning practices, and education campaigns are being deployed to combat these persistent pests and ensure a comfortable environment for all.
